Black electrical tape works great for covering up annoying lights. Get the good 3M super 33+ though, don't use garbage tape or it won't last long. Super 33+ will out last the vehicle.

Some OBD readers have auto sleep mode, i have a Vgate ICar 2 reader that shuts down 30 minutes after stopping the car's engine,
I use nissan datascan and if anyone hasn't tried it then I'd highly recommend it. I'm still going to try out torque for the cost but it seems you can do a lot more than the torque app(like playing a prank and turning the fuel pump off).
